Photo © Ivan Pedretti

Remarkable Artwork

Cradle Of Life

Cradle Of Life
by Vishruth Cavale

Amboli Bush frog ( Pseudophilautus amboli), is a Critically Endangered frog species endemic to the Western Ghats of India. The froglets at it's advanced stage of development enclosed in it's glass like egg. While only a few hatchlings will go on to reap benefits of the Monsoon. This unravels the fragile world of amphibians and the need for it's conservation!